## 🔥 #1 PRIORITY: Amazon Berkeley Objects (ABO) Dataset
### Overview
**Official Website:** https://amazon-berkeley-objects.s3.amazonaws.com/index.html
**GitHub:** https://github.com/jazcollins/amazon-berkeley-objects
**Paper:** CVPR 2022 - "ABO: Dataset and Benchmarks for Real-World 3D Object Understanding"
### What Makes This Perfect for Authentication:
#### 360-Degree Images ✅
- **8,222 products** with turntable photography
- **586,584 total images** in 360° sequences
- **24 or 72 images per product**
- **5° interval** rotations (complete 360° coverage)
- **High resolution** professional product photography
#### Product Categories:
- Handbags ✅
- Purses ✅
- Bags ✅
- Clutches ✅
- Backpacks ✅
- Wallets ✅
- All accessories ✅
#### Additional Features:
- **3D Models:** 7,953 products with high-quality glTF 2.0 3D models
- **30 rendered viewpoints** per 3D object
- **Camera intrinsics/extrinsics** for each image
- **Metadata:** Multilingual product descriptions
- **Total collection:** 147,702 product listings with 398,212 unique images

## 📸 #2 iMaterialist Fashion Attribute Dataset
### Overview
**Kaggle Competition:** https://www.kaggle.com/c/imaterialist-challenge-fashion-2018/
**GitHub:** https://github.com/visipedia/imat_fashion_comp
**Provider:** Wish.com (all images)
**Size:** 1,062,550 total images
### Dataset Details:
#### Image Count:
- **Training:** 1,012,947 images
- **Validation:** 9,897 images
- **Test:** 39,706 images
#### Attributes:
- **228 fine-grained** fashion attribute classes
- **8 high-level groups:**
1. Gender (3 classes)
2. **Category (105 classes)** ← Includes handbags!
3. Color
4. Pattern
5. Closure
6. Neckline
7. Sleeve length
8. Material

#### Data Format:
```json
{
"images": [
{
"image_id": 12345,
"url": "https://wish.com/..."
}
],
"annotations": [
{
"image_id": 12345,
"label_id": [15, 42, 103] // Multiple attributes
}
]
}
```
**Note:** Images are URLs - you download them yourself from Wish servers

## 🎨 #4 DeepFashion2 (Already Have)
### Viewpoint Labels:
- **Label 1:** No wear (product photography)
- **Label 2:** Frontal viewpoint
- **Label 3:** Side or back viewpoint
### Bag Categories:
Part of 13 clothing categories with annotations for:
- Bounding boxes
- Segmentation masks
- Keypoints
- Scale, occlusion, zoom
### Images:
491,000 total images from:
- Commercial shopping stores (professional angles)
- Consumer photos (various angles)
